Output 31b1bb7b55da72dea06a9752f176bd999861ead50140341708444976460cdac3:1

value
34338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ec45d0f0bd706506a9100805baaee3d18fdb343 OP_EQUAL
address
38sVs5jc9ka35YaGrf33hqfYXZkHWP4Q9A
transaction
31b1bb7b55da72dea06a9752f176bd999861ead50140341708444976460cdac3